I try to compile the newly available RooFitTools 
(http://roofit.sourceforge.net) on my Mac OS X 10.2.1 with the latest 
fink tools installed. During the link step I get many error messages 
stating that there are non-virtual thunks. I've learned from the web, 
that this is an issue (bug or feature?) with gcc 3.01. But I haven't 
been able to find anything about the gcc 3.1 coming with the Apple 
dev.tools (August release). Do you know how to solve this problem? Is 
this a new feature of gcc 3 or just a bug?
